The reflexive read is regression. Finishing above expectation is unstable, and a player who does it repeatedly is usually one whose luck has not run out yet.

But an expected-points model has a specific blind spot, and it is worth naming: it converts usage at league-average rates. A target twenty yards downfield is worth what the average receiver does with a target twenty yards downfield. If a player is reliably better than average at winning a particular kind of target, he will beat the model every single year, and calling that luck is just mislabelling a skill.

So the question is not whether he beat the number. It is whether there is a mechanism.

Across 4,488 player-seasons we swept every stat for whether it predicts NEXT year's points, and kept only the ones that replicated in all five. target share (r 0.247), WOPR (r 0.218), air-yards share (r 0.142) carry. receiving EPA per game (r -0.127) and yards per target (r -0.114) and week-to-week volatility (r -0.075) run negative — a player who was hyper-efficient on low volume tends to come back down, so a gaudy per-touch number is a warning rather than a selling point.

Vegas sets an implied total for every team every week, and some offences beat theirs systematically. Over 114 games, BUF has come in +2.52 points against its own implied total, clearing it in 61% of weeks.

That is a real structural tailwind. Every skill player in this offence gets a small, repeatable bonus the market prices late.

One related finding worth carrying: across 1,280 cases we measured what happens after a team's implied total slides, and the correlation is -0.37 — negative, meaning the market over-corrects. A falling team total is more often a buying window than a warning.
